    Understanding the NC Math 1 EOC Exam

    The NC Math 1 EOC exam assesses students' understanding of foundational mathematical concepts. It's designed to measure proficiency in key areas aligning with the state's curriculum standards. The exam is typically computer-based and consists of both multiple-choice and constructed-response questions. The constructed-response questions require students to show their work and explain their reasoning, emphasizing a deeper understanding of the underlying mathematical principles. Successfully navigating this exam requires a multifaceted approach encompassing thorough content review, strategic practice, and effective test-taking skills.

    Key Content Areas Covered in the NC Math 1 EOC

    The NC Math 1 EOC covers a broad range of topics, categorized broadly into several key areas. Understanding the weight and importance of each area is critical for effective preparation.

    1. Number and Operations

    This section focuses on understanding and applying various number systems, including integers, rational numbers, irrational numbers, and real numbers. Students are expected to perform operations (addition, subtraction, multiplication, and division) with these numbers, understand absolute value, and work with exponents and scientific notation. Mastering these fundamental concepts is crucial, as they form the basis for more advanced topics.

    2. Algebra and Functions

    This is a substantial portion of the exam, emphasizing the manipulation and interpretation of algebraic expressions and functions. Key concepts include:

    • Linear Equations and Inequalities: Solving equations and inequalities, graphing linear equations, finding slopes and intercepts, and understanding systems of linear equations.
    • Functions: Understanding function notation, evaluating functions, determining domain and range, and identifying different types of functions (linear, quadratic, etc.).
    • Exponents and Polynomials: Simplifying expressions with exponents, performing operations on polynomials (addition, subtraction, multiplication), and factoring polynomials.

    A strong grasp of algebraic manipulation and function behavior is essential for success. Practice solving a wide variety of problems is key to mastering this area.

    3. Geometry

    The geometry section focuses on understanding shapes, spatial reasoning, and measurement. Key concepts include:

    • Lines and Angles: Understanding angle relationships (complementary, supplementary, vertical angles), parallel and perpendicular lines, and transversals.
    • Triangles: Classifying triangles, understanding triangle congruence and similarity, and using the Pythagorean theorem.
    • Circles: Understanding circumference, area, and arc length.
    • Solid Geometry: Calculating volumes and surface areas of basic three-dimensional shapes.

    Visualizing geometric concepts and applying formulas accurately are vital skills. Drawing diagrams and using visual aids can greatly enhance understanding and problem-solving.

    4. Data Analysis and Probability

    This section focuses on interpreting and analyzing data, understanding statistical measures, and calculating probabilities. Key concepts include:

    • Descriptive Statistics: Calculating mean, median, mode, and range; understanding data distribution and representing data graphically (histograms, box plots, scatter plots).
    • Probability: Understanding basic probability concepts, calculating probabilities of simple and compound events, and interpreting probability distributions.

    Developing strong data interpretation skills is essential for understanding and drawing conclusions from presented information. Practice analyzing different types of data sets and interpreting various graphical representations.

    Effective Strategies for Preparing for the NC Math 1 EOC

    Preparing effectively for the NC Math 1 EOC requires a well-structured approach. Here's a breakdown of key strategies:

    1. Thorough Content Review: Begin by reviewing all the key concepts outlined above. Utilize textbooks, class notes, online resources, and practice problems to reinforce your understanding. Focus on areas where you feel less confident.

    2. Targeted Practice: Practice is paramount. Work through numerous practice problems, focusing on different question types and difficulty levels. The released EOC exams are invaluable resources for this purpose. Analyze your mistakes to identify areas needing further attention.

    3. Time Management: The EOC is a timed exam, so practice working under pressure. Allocate your time efficiently during practice sessions, simulating the actual test conditions.

    4. Understanding the Question Types: Familiarize yourself with the different question formats (multiple-choice and constructed-response). Understand how to effectively answer each type of question and show your work clearly for constructed-response questions.

    5. Seek Help When Needed: Don't hesitate to seek assistance from teachers, tutors, or classmates if you encounter difficulties. Clarifying your doubts and misconceptions early on is crucial.

    6. Stay Organized: Create a study schedule and stick to it. Break down your study plan into manageable chunks, focusing on one topic at a time. Maintain a clean and organized workspace for optimal focus.

    7. Utilize Available Resources: Take advantage of any supplementary materials provided by your school or teacher. Explore online resources and practice tests to enhance your preparation.
